LouVonnia Lea Prunty, 72, of Pennsboro, passed away June 8, 2012 at Marietta Memorial Hospital.

She was born January 20, 1940 in Pullman, a daughter of the late Alphred McCloy and Wilma (Jones) McCloy. She was a homemaker and previously worked for the Pennsboro and Harrisville Garment factories. She was an avid quilter and had won numerous blue ribbons and awards for her quilting. She was a member of the Wince Chapel Church and Ladies Auxiliary.

Surviving is her husband of 55 years, Francis Prunty, Sr.; two sons, Francis (Melanie) Prunty, Jr. of Salem and Melvin (Heather) Prunty of Pennsboro; three daughters, April Lynne Prunty of West Union, Angela Christine Prunty of Pennsboro and Melinda Jane Prunty of Pennsboro; brother, Alphred "Wimpy" McCloy of Pennsboro; four sisters, Edie Wright of Medina, Ohio, Ada Bills of Belmont, Wendy Steele of Pennsboro and Linda Kester of St. Marys. She also leaves behind 12 grandchildren, C. J. Hartman, Chadrick Hartman, Teontia Dailey, Derek Dailey, Rebekah McKinney, Kenda Godfrey, Megan Utter, Marissa Utter, Tiffany Prunty, Brandi Prunty, Nicholas Prunty and Nathan Napier; and nine great-grandchildren, Alaiyah Faith James, Christian Andres Ovalle, Whitney Godfrey, Landon Godfrey, Alexzander Sellers, Gavin Hartman, Lucas Hartman, Dylan Keplinger and Kyle Keplinger.

In addition to her parents, she was preceded in death by a daughter, Louanna L. Prunty; brothers, Johnny and Arlie McCloy; and sister, Elfreda Robinson.
